Guest The Bro Posted February 12, 2014 Report Share Posted February 12, 2014 Not bad but I did find it repetative. Drums seems a little in the distance because of the heavy use of reverb if that make sense. I was waiting for them to come more in the fore but that didn't happen. Also no bassline yet but I'm assuming you're going to add that? Pads were nice but after 5 mins without much else going on I kinda lost interest a bit. Guest Posted February 15, 2014 Report Share Posted February 15, 2014 (edited) I liked it, though felt you should introduce & progress something melodic starting near the half of the track, just increasing the delay send on the vocals isn't enough imo... A different genre, but something like in this classic Bukem track; http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=uKI3eQA0Mwg Here you have the repetition of the bell sounds contrasted with the pads, then near 2.53 prolonged pads are introduced that put the bell-pattern in a new perspective.
